
South Korea Ultra Fine Zinc Powder Market Overview
The South Korea ultra fine zinc powder market is experiencing significant growth, driven by increasing industrial applications and technological advancements. As of 2023, the market size is valued at approximately USD 150 million, with projections estimating it will reach around USD 220 million by 2030. The compound annual growth rate (CAGR) is forecasted at 6.2% over the next seven years, reflecting robust expansion fueled by rising demand across various sectors. The country’s focus on innovation and industrial modernization has positioned South Korea as a key player in the global ultra fine zinc powder landscape, particularly in electronics, coatings, and galvanization industries. The market’s growth trajectory is supported by ongoing investments in manufacturing capabilities, quality enhancement, and sustainable production practices, which are further bolstered by government initiatives aimed at fostering high-tech industries.
